1 Pa = 0.00750061685073 Torr. To convert pascal to torr, multiply the value by 0.00750061685073; to go the other way, divide by it (1 Torr = 133.322368 Pa). Both units measure pressure and appear in everyday as well as technical calculations, so switching between them quickly is often useful.

How to Convert Pascal to Torr
1 Pa = 0.0075006168507298 Torr
Example: convert 15 Pa to Torr:
15 Pa = 15 × 0.0075006168507298 Torr = 0.112509252760947 Torr

Pascal
The pascal (Pa) is the SI derived unit of pressure, defined as one newton per square meter.
History/Origin
Named after Blaise Pascal, the pascal was adopted as the SI unit of pressure in 1971, replacing earlier units like the bar and atmosphere.
Current Use
The pascal is widely used in science, engineering, and meteorology to measure pressure, with common applications including atmospheric pressure, tire pressure, and fluid pressure in systems.
Torr
The torr is a unit of pressure defined as 1 millimeter of mercury (mmHg) at standard gravity and temperature, approximately equal to 133.322 pascals.
History/Origin
The torr was introduced by Evangelista Torricelli in 1644, based on his experiments with mercury barometers, as a unit to measure atmospheric pressure. It was historically used in meteorology and physics before the adoption of the pascal.
Current Use
Today, the torr is primarily used in fields like vacuum technology, physics, and medicine (e.g., blood pressure measurements), although it has largely been replaced by the pascal in most scientific contexts.
